>>>> But that can only work if you are the author of f. Take the
>>> following code:
>>>>>> def myrepeat(obj, times = xxx):
>>> return itertools.repeat(obj, times)
>>>>>> What value do I have to substitue for xxx, so that myrepeat
>>> will have the exact same function as itertools.repeat?
>>>> There's no possible value. You'll have to write this like
>>>> def myrepeat(obj, times=None):
>> if times is None:
>> return itertools.repeat(obj)
>> else:
>> return itertools.repeat(obj, times)
>> or:
>> def myrepeat(*args):
> return itertools.repeat(*args)
